ReSano Provides Health Surveillance To Construction Firms

ReSano is an independent Occupational Health Provider based in Scotland, utilising specialist occupational health nurses for its nurse led clinics.

ReSano provides its customers with a fully tailored service whatever the requirements large or small.

They are an experienced provider of Health Surveillance to the construction and manufacturing industries with a reliable, friendly service based on the customers’ requirements. Each client is provided with their own case manager and point of contact to ensure reliability and continuity of care throughout the service. ReSano is small enough to care yet large enough to cope with the ever increasing demands of industry and the HSE standards.

ReSano continually strives to be the best, setting high standards and ensures this by a fully compliant in house assurance system which includes regular customer feedback via its customer care questionnaires, which have proved valuable in the businesses growth proved by customer referrals.

At the heart of ReSano success is a consistent approach to the client and customers needs based on its quality assurance principle of doing the right thing right, first time and every time.

Covering all of Scotland and further afield, based upon clients and customers individual business requirements ReSano provides a tailored range of Occupational Health and Consultancy services from Pre appointment medicals to Absence management and Health Surveillance.

Using the Constructing Better Health Matrix, which helps identify those employees most at risk to specific occupational health hazards and fulfil other industry specific requirements by working with your health and safety department or consultants to tailor a package suitable to your risk assessments.

ReSano is also able to offer assistance for companies who wish to gain the Healthy Working Lives awards allowing customers to demonstrate their commitment to improving health and image of their business. They are experienced in gaining such awards for its clients, ReSano can offer guidance and health promotion as part of its service where requested.
